This is a press release from SOS Pompey:

SOS POMPEY!


Pompey Fans Demand Transparency from those dealing with Portsmouth Football Club



SOS Pompey welcome interest from anyone who wishes to buy Pompey with the clubs best interests at heart.

Given the recent history of owners who were less than transparent in their dealings, we call on any prospective owners to make their interest public.

We understand the desire for privacy and confidentiality before the conclusion of any deal, but this is no ordinary deal and no ordinary Football Club. During the last 10 months we have had a series of owners who have sought the backing of supporters by promising that their bids were supported by serious investors.

Not one has delivered. These owners have cost the club its Premier League status, its next generation of young talent and separated land vital to the clubs future from the club, although this does not excuse the previously cavalier management of the clubs finances.

Any prospective owner should take this into account and act in a completely transparent manner from the moment they formalise their interest.

We also urge the administrators to respect the unusual situation at Pompey. We will soon be called upon to buy season tickets. It is vital that supporters know that the clubs future interests are being protected. As it is likely a CVA will be paid over time, the best deal for the creditors will only be achieved by a united customer base showing a new owner tangible goodwill.

There can be no goodwill from us towards the owners and senior executives who lead us into this situation.

There must be no ambiguity over where we are in the administration process.

We also call on the administrator to follow the lead of Tom Burton during our previous insolvency who forced all members of his team and any guests to pay their own way if they wished to attend matches.

Since January 2009, all the achievements of the previous six years have been utterly destroyed.

We need a fresh start with new owners that the supporters can unite behind.
